In today's society, there are indeed some embarrassing situations in the employment situation of second-year students. On the one hand, they face competitive pressure from higher education levels such as universities, graduate students, and overseas students, and on the other hand, they often fall into the dilemma of their own lack of skills and experience, and it is difficult for them to find their dream job. This makes many parents sigh: "The book is read in vain." ”

First of all, we need to realize that second-class students are not inferior. Academic qualifications are just stepping stones, and real ability and quality are the key to determining whether we can gain a foothold in society. Therefore, students should build confidence in their ability to succeed in any environment.

Secondly, we need to improve our professional skills and experience. School education provides us with basic knowledge and theory, but in order to excel in the workplace, we also need to accumulate practical experience through internships, practical exercises, etc. In addition, participating in various vocational skills training and obtaining relevant qualification certificates are also effective ways to enhance their competitiveness.

Furthermore, broaden their own employment channels. The Internet age has provided us with more employment opportunities. Through various recruitment websites, social platforms, career planning courses, etc., we can have a broader understanding of the job market and find suitable job opportunities for ourselves. At the same time, actively participating in various social practice activities, such as internships, volunteers, part-time jobs, etc., is also an effective way to broaden employment channels.

Finally, we need to adjust our mindset. Difficulty in finding a job does not mean failure, but a re-recognition of one's own ability and value. We need to learn from our failures and keep improving ourselves. At the same time, maintaining a positive and optimistic attitude and having the courage to face challenges and opportunities can lead to success in the job market.
